Poli and PayID: The Aussie Specialists Worth Your Time
If you want something that was actually built for us, look at Poli and PayID. These are two of the best online casino payment methods Australia 2026 guide has to offer, and they are dead simple.
Poli lets you pay directly from your online banking. No card details to enter on the casino site. You just pick your bank, log in through the secure portal, and the money moves. It’s like giving your mate cash at the pub, but for pokies. Most Aussie-friendly casinos like PlayOJO and Casumo support it. Withdrawals go back to your bank account, not some third party.
PayID is even faster. You just need an email address or phone number linked to your bank account. You send the money, it arrives in seconds. My Personal Rant: The ‘Minimum Withdrawal’ Scam
Let me warn you about something that drives me absolutely spare. You find a casino that looks good. You deposit $20. You play some classic 3-reel pokies and hit a nice little win. You have $35 in your account. You go to withdraw, and the minimum withdrawal is $50.
This is a deliberate trap. It forces you to either keep playing (and likely lose the money) or deposit more just to cash out. It is one of the scummiest practices in the industry. Can I use PayPal for online pokies in Australia?
Not really. PayPal has largely pulled out of the online gambling space in Australia. You might find a few offshore sites that accept it, but I would not trust them. Stick to the methods I listed above. They are safer for Aussie players.

Do I need to verify my ID before I can withdraw?
Yes, every single time. This is not optional. Have your driver’s license and a utility bill ready. It is called KYC (Know Your Customer). It is annoying, but it stops fraud. Just do it when you sign up, not when you win. It saves the frustration.
